WebWith a normal putter, you have to release the wrists during the follow-through. The putter head literally passes the hands after impact. This is what makes putting so scary for people with the yips. Once you lose confidence releasing the head of a standard putter, it’s very difficult to re-establish that confidence.

WebPlace your left hand on your right biceps and hold it gently. As you stroke putts, the putter head should pass your right hand after contact. Let your right arm flow naturally into the finish. Hit a series of mid-length putts using this method, then try a few with both hands on the club. You should feel the right hand moving freely through the ...
